Alia Bhatt-Ranbir Kapoor’s wedding was the “hardest wedding ever”, recalls their security advisor

Renowned Bollywood security consultant Yusuf Ibrahim recently revealed that out of all the celebrity weddings he has managed, Alia Bhatt and Ranbir Kapoor’s wedding was the “most difficult” ever.

Yusuf is most responsible for the safety of the stars in public places such as events and award shows. But he also handled security at many other high-profile celebrity weddings including Alia Bhatt-Ranbir Kapoor, Katrina Kaif-Vicky Kaushal, Varun Dhawan-Natasha Dalal and Rakul Preet Singh-Jackie Bhagnani.

Recently, during an interview with Siddharth Kannan, he was asked about his most difficult marriage so far. Without thinking, he said, “Alia Bhatt and Ranbir Kapoor.” What happened here?

He explained to the crows, “There were at least 350 people from media houses. At least 10 people had come from each company. Besides, his fans had gathered outside his house. The same company had also sent people from each of its regional channels. Sent four people.” Gathered outside his house.

So what was the result of such a big meeting?

“People had crowded all over Pali Hill. Both the roads leading to Pali Hill were filled with media and fans. The crowd was so huge that we had to see the guests’ cars all the way down the road leading to their building .We had to run after them,” he revealed.

If that wasn’t enough, the star status of the guests made it even more challenging.

He further added, “It became even more challenging because the guests at the wedding were also celebrities. The chaos was such that even people living in the building got disturbed and extremely distressed.”

Refuting rumors about 200 bouncers on duty at the wedding venue, Yusuf said, “We had around 60 people in each shift and our shifts were of eight hours each. We worked round the clock.”

But even with that number it was not easy to manage.

“It was crazy because the building had only one gate for both entry and exit, so everyone had to enter through the same gate. We had to escort all the relatives and friends through that crowded street. All their guests were famous. There were celebrities. The press went crazy that night,” he added.

Sharing that he and his core team worked at least 18 hours a day over six days, he said, “There were no specific instructions from their side as to how many people they needed or how many days of security they would allow.” Want. He just called me and shared the details of his wedding events, I have known him since student of the year And Crazy youthfulness Day. They trust me with my work.”

Ranbir Kapoor and Alia Bhatt got married in an intimate ceremony at their residence on April 14, 2022, after almost four years of dating. They welcomed their daughter Raha the same year.
